Writing Process

1.)      Prewriting:

  1. highlight key terms in essay question
  2. write response paragraphs that answer questions in essay to develop ideas
  3. use ideas in paragraphs to write clear thesis statement that joins supporting ideas and answers questions

 

2.)      Outline:

  1. write thesis statement in intro. paragrgaph
  2. find quotes to fit supporting ideas
  3. write page # and first few words of quote
  4. write short explanation of what quote means and how it fits into your thesis
  5. jot down concluding ideas (what does this novel teach you about human nature?)

 

3.)      Rough Draft:

  1. introduction:

1.        universal statement about topic

2.        title/author/point about character

3.        general reference to supporting ideas used

4.        THESIS STATEMENT

 

  1. supporting paragraphs:

1.        main point

2.        plot details to introduce quotation ( can be 2-3 sentences, alternate simple statement and beginning with a phrase or clause)

3.        quotation

-must fit your point

-          only use part of quotation that you will explain

-          block quote if more than 2 lines

-          FORMAT “....” (page #).

4.        explain what quotation means (use a “word” from passage)

5.        explain connection to THESIS

 

  1. conclusion:

1.        main point

2.        remind us of ideas proven in supporting paragraphs

3.        universal statement (when you finish book what have you learned about topic?)
